Gesture Controlled Window Display

Hidden’s Gesture Controlled Window Displays deliver interactive onscreen content and promotions which are engaged through Xbox Kinect style hand and body gestures. 

The content is displayed on screen or projected directly onto shop windows and is designed to create a unique interactive and attractive experience for the audience through shop-front windows, converting casual windows shopper into patrons.

 

Feature and advantages to employing the Gesture Controlled Window Display

•  Attention grabbing interactivity that engages the audience immediately

•  Drives footfall by directly engaging high-street shoppers with dynamic offers 

•  Includes data capture functionality with reporting and analytics
